  1. Mayonnaise Cookies

    1 C mayonnaise 2 C flour
    1 C sugar 1 tsp baking soda
    1 tsp vanilla ½ tsp salt


    Stir together mayonnaise, sugar, and vanilla. Add flour, soda, and salt. Roll into balls and then roll in sugar. Flatten with a fork or the bottom of a glass dipped in sugar. Baked on an ungreased baking sheet at 350° for 10-12 minutes.
